Homemade Traps and Baits
Looking for a cost-effective and eco-friendly way to take on bugs in your house? Home made catches and baits are a great solution. Right here are 3 straightforward and effective options to assist you begin:
1. Fruit Fly Trap: Fill a tiny container with apple cider vinegar and a couple of declines of recipe soap. Cover the container with plastic wrap and poke a few holes in it. The aroma of the vinegar draws in fruit flies, and the soap breaks the surface tension, triggering them to drown.
2. Ant Bait: Mix equal parts borax and powdered sugar. Area percentages of the combination near ant routes or entrance factors. The sugar draws in the ants, and the borax is toxic to them. They'll lug the bait back to their colony, efficiently getting rid of the problem.
3. Computer Mouse Trap: Develop a home made mouse trap by putting a small amount of peanut butter on a breeze catch. Setting the catch along a wall surface where mice often take a trip. The fragrance of the peanut butter will certainly lure them in, setting off the trap and catching the computer mouse.
